Introduce a Provider interface selectable via CPM_CADDY_MODE: - CaddyfileProvider renders per-host snippets (template whitespace fixed) - APIProvider manages Caddy's JSON config via the admin API Add configurable reload strategy (systemd/exec/api/none) and a configurable listen address for the bootstrapped server in API mode. Includes unit tests for the JSON builder, provider factory and the API provider (httptest).

package caddy
|
|
|
|
import (
|
|
"net/http"
|
|
"net/http/httptest"
|
|
"strings"
|
|
"testing"
|
|
"time"
|
|
|
|
"github.com/Pacerino/CaddyProxyManager/internal/database"
|
|
)
|
|
|
|
// fakeCaddy is a minimal in-memory stand-in for the Caddy admin API that
|
|
// mimics the quirks the real API exhibits (200 + "null" body for absent paths).
|
|
type fakeCaddy struct {
|
|
serverExists bool
|
|
routes map[string]bool // route id -> exists
|
|
calls []string // method+path log for assertions
|
|
}
|
|
|
|
func newFakeCaddy() *fakeCaddy {
|
|
return &fakeCaddy{routes: map[string]bool{}}
|
|
}
|
|
|
|
func (f *fakeCaddy) handler() http.Handler {
|
|
return http.HandlerFunc(func(w http.ResponseWriter, r *http.Request) {
|
|
f.calls = append(f.calls, r.Method+" "+r.URL.Path)
|
|
path := r.URL.Path
|
|
|
|
switch {
|
|
case r.Method == http.MethodGet && strings.HasPrefix(path, "/config/apps/http/servers/"):
|
|
// Caddy returns 200 + "null" when the server is absent.
|
|
if f.serverExists {
|
|
w.WriteHeader(http.StatusOK)
|
|
w.Write([]byte(`{"listen":[":8080"],"routes":[]}`))
|
|
} else {
|
|
w.WriteHeader(http.StatusOK)
|
|
w.Write([]byte("null"))
|
|
}
|
|
case r.Method == http.MethodGet && strings.HasPrefix(path, "/id/"):
|
|
id := strings.TrimPrefix(path, "/id/")
|
|
w.WriteHeader(http.StatusOK)
|
|
if f.routes[id] {
|
|
w.Write([]byte(`{"@id":"` + id + `"}`))
|
|
} else {
|
|
w.Write([]byte("null"))
|
|
}
|
|
case r.Method == http.MethodPatch && path == "/config/apps/http":
|
|
f.serverExists = true
|
|
w.WriteHeader(http.StatusOK)
|
|
case r.Method == http.MethodPost && strings.HasSuffix(path, "/routes"):
|
|
// New route appended; mark generic existence is handled by id GET.
|
|
w.WriteHeader(http.StatusOK)
|
|
case r.Method == http.MethodPatch && strings.HasPrefix(path, "/id/"):
|
|
w.WriteHeader(http.StatusOK)
|
|
case r.Method == http.MethodDelete && strings.HasPrefix(path, "/id/"):
|
|
id := strings.TrimPrefix(path, "/id/")
|
|
delete(f.routes, id)
|
|
w.WriteHeader(http.StatusOK)
|
|
default:
|
|
w.WriteHeader(http.StatusBadRequest)
|
|
}
|
|
})
|
|
}
|
|
|
|
func newTestProvider(url string) *APIProvider {
|
|
return &APIProvider{
|
|
baseURL: strings.TrimRight(url, "/"),
|
|
serverName: "srv0",
|
|
listen: []string{":8080"},
|
|
client: &http.Client{Timeout: 2 * time.Second},
|
|
}
|
|
}
|
|
|
|
func sampleHost() database.Host {
|
|
h := database.Host{
|
|
Domains: "example.com",
|
|
Upstreams: []database.Upstream{{Backend: "127.0.0.1:8080"}},
|
|
}
|
|
h.ID = 1
|
|
return h
|
|
}
|
|
|
|
func TestAPIProviderBootstrapsServerOnFirstWrite(t *testing.T) {
|
|
fake := newFakeCaddy()
|
|
srv := httptest.NewServer(fake.handler())
|
|
defer srv.Close()
|
|
|
|
p := newTestProvider(srv.URL)
|
|
if err := p.WriteHost(sampleHost()); err != nil {
|
|
t.Fatalf("WriteHost: %v", err)
|
|
}
|
|
|
|
if !fake.serverExists {
|
|
t.Fatal("expected server to be bootstrapped via PATCH")
|
|
}
|
|
assertCalled(t, fake, "PATCH /config/apps/http")
|
|
assertCalled(t, fake, "POST /config/apps/http/servers/srv0/routes")
|
|
}
|
|
|
|
func TestAPIProviderUpdatesExistingRoute(t *testing.T) {
|
|
fake := newFakeCaddy()
|
|
fake.serverExists = true
|
|
fake.routes["cpm_host_1"] = true
|
|
srv := httptest.NewServer(fake.handler())
|
|
defer srv.Close()
|
|
|
|
p := newTestProvider(srv.URL)
|
|
if err := p.WriteHost(sampleHost()); err != nil {
|
|
t.Fatalf("WriteHost: %v", err)
|
|
}
|
|
|
|
// Existing route -> PATCH /id/, not a POST.
|
|
assertCalled(t, fake, "PATCH /id/cpm_host_1")
|
|
for _, c := range fake.calls {
|
|
if strings.HasPrefix(c, "POST ") {
|
|
t.Errorf("did not expect POST on update, got %q", c)
|
|
}
|
|
}
|
|
}
|
|
|
|
func TestAPIProviderRemoveHost(t *testing.T) {
|
|
fake := newFakeCaddy()
|
|
fake.serverExists = true
|
|
fake.routes["cpm_host_1"] = true
|
|
srv := httptest.NewServer(fake.handler())
|
|
defer srv.Close()
|
|
|
|
p := newTestProvider(srv.URL)
|
|
if err := p.RemoveHost(1); err != nil {
|
|
t.Fatalf("RemoveHost: %v", err)
|
|
}
|
|
assertCalled(t, fake, "DELETE /id/cpm_host_1")
|
|
if fake.routes["cpm_host_1"] {
|
|
t.Error("route should have been deleted")
|
|
}
|
|
}
|
|
|
|
func TestAPIProviderRemoveMissingHostIsNoop(t *testing.T) {
|
|
fake := newFakeCaddy()
|
|
fake.serverExists = true
|
|
srv := httptest.NewServer(fake.handler())
|
|
defer srv.Close()
|
|
|
|
p := newTestProvider(srv.URL)
|
|
if err := p.RemoveHost(99); err != nil {
|
|
t.Fatalf("RemoveHost on missing should be noop, got %v", err)
|
|
}
|
|
for _, c := range fake.calls {
|
|
if strings.HasPrefix(c, "DELETE ") {
|
|
t.Errorf("expected no DELETE for missing host, got %q", c)
|
|
}
|
|
}
|
|
}
|
|
|
|
func assertCalled(t *testing.T, f *fakeCaddy, want string) {
|
|
t.Helper()
|
|
for _, c := range f.calls {
|
|
if c == want {
|
|
return
|
|
}
|
|
}
|
|
t.Errorf("expected call %q, calls were: %v", want, f.calls)
|
|
}
